Robotic welding power source upgraded with cold metal transfer process

Fronius is expanding the range of functions of its TPS/i Robotics power source. This system, designed for the requirements of robotic welding, can now be equipped with the cold metal transfer (CMT) welding process using a new additional package.
The GMAW power source comprises interconnected and fully synchronized components for robot-assisted welding. Its high-performance processor and high-speed bus enable data to be exchanged quickly for fast control loops, the manufacturer states. The new Robacta Drive CMT TPS/i push/pull welding torch is compact for simple access to weldments and lightweight for use on robots with high traversing speeds.
